              Moscow was great when it came out. but i found i got bored of it really quick. The funny thing is it says on the cover "And Never loses Its Way" I felt it did lose its way about half way through the second disc.

              Toronto for some strange reason had loads of great tracks on it that didn't go together very well.

              But the two After Hours disc's, absolutely brilliant. Only bested by Yoshiesque 2

                You won't get any bashing from me - that CD is what clued me on to the whole concept of proper "mix" albums in the first place. Prior to that I didn't realize there was a whole world of electronica outside of stuff like Orbital, Chemical Brothers, Squarepusher, Theorem ect.. ect.. It's lightyears away from the kind of music I listen to now but that mix will always hold a special spot in my collection.

                              Back in 99 he mixed Traceglobalnation 3. Really good mix that captured the good side of trance at the time. It was miles ahead of the other cds in that series.
